Q: Is 7,479,016 a Prime Number?
A: No, 7,479,016 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 7479016 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 47 94 188 376 19,891 39,782 79,564 159,128 934,877 1,869,754 3,739,508 and 7,479,016, with no remainder.
Since 7,479,016 cannot be divided by just 1 and 7,479,016, it is not a prime number.
